The Valves Market encompasses a wide array of products designed to regulate, control, and direct the flow of liquids, gases, and slurries across various industries. The incorporation of advanced materials and design innovations has enhanced valve performance by improving corrosion resistance, reducing leakage, and extending service life. With increasing emphasis on energy efficiency and regulatory compliance, industrial players are investing heavily in high-performance valves that offer precise flow control and integrate seamlessly with process control systems. The need for reliable valves is further underscored by expanding infrastructure projects and the push towards digitalization, which together contribute to consistent business growth and optimized production metrics.
Valves Market is estimated to be valued at USD 82.17 Bn in 2025 and is expected to reach USD 130.23 Bn in 2032, exhibiting a compound annual growth rate (CAGR) of 6.8% from 2025 to 2032.

Market drivers
One of the primary market drivers fueling the expansion of the Valves Market is the rapid advancement of industrial automation and digitalization across end-user sectors. As industries strive for enhanced efficiency, safety, and sustainability, there has been a significant shift toward integrating smart control systems with traditional flow control equipment. Digital valves equipped with IoT sensors and actuators enable real-time monitoring of process variables, predictive maintenance, and seamless communication with supervisory control and data acquisition (SCADA) systems. This integration not only optimizes process workflows but also contributes to reduced unplanned downtime and lower maintenance costs, thereby driving market growth.
Current Challenges in the Valves Industry
The valves sector is navigating a complex landscape of market challenges driven by supply chain bottlenecks, fluctuating raw material prices, and evolving regulatory requirements. Raw material volatility, especially in steel and specialized alloys, imposes significant market restraints on manufacturers, forcing frequent recalibration of procurement strategies. Simultaneously, stringent environmental and safety standards demand continuous investment in product redesign and certification, which can slow down product launches and affect overall business growth. Digital transformation is another hurdle. Integrating IoT-enabled valves and advanced automation requires not only capital expenditure but also upskilling of the workforce. Legacy systems and compatibility issues often impede seamless integration, impacting market dynamics and hindering the realization of full efficiency gains.

Geographical Regions
North America and Europe together hold a dominant slice of the valves market share, thanks to mature oil & gas, petrochemical, and power sectors demanding high-performance fittings. The United States leads the pack in terms of rigorous safety standards and aftermarket service frameworks, followed by Germany, which drives advanced automation and quality benchmarks. Meanwhile, Japan and the U.K. exhibit robust market segments in water treatment and industrial automation. These regions benefit from well-established supply chains, extensive installation bases, and strong investment in infrastructure maintenance, collectively sustaining their high-value concentration.
Fastest-Growing Region
Asia Pacific is emerging as the fastest growing region for valves, propelled by rapid industrialization, urbanization, and expanding energy infrastructures. China’s aggressive push into refinery expansions and shipbuilding, alongside India’s upscaling of water management and power generation capacities, fuels market momentum. Southeast Asian nations are also ramping up investments in petrochemical and chemical plants, tapping into market growth strategies that emphasize digitalization and green technologies. These dynamics, combined with favorable government initiatives and rising domestic manufacturing capabilities, position Asia Pacific as the key hotspot for future valve market forecast and expansion.
